WebMinerals or crystals Minerals within volcanic ash are primarily derived from the magma. These minerals crystalized within the magma while it was below the earth's surface. The type of minerals within an ash deposit depends upon the chemistry of the magma from which it was erupted. Pyroclasts include juvenile pyroclasts derived from chilled magma, mixed with accidental pyroclasts, which are fragments of country rock. Pyroclasts of different sizes are classified (from smallest to largest) as volcanic ash, lapilli, or volcanic blocks (or, if they exhibit evidence of having been hot and molten during emplacement, volcanic bombs). All are considered to be pyroclastic because they were formed (fragmented) by volcanic explosivity, for example during explosive de…

WebPyroclastic rocks(derived from the Greek: πῦρ, meaning fire; and κλαστός, meaning broken) are clastic rockscomposed of rock fragments produced and ejected by explosive volcanic eruptions. The individual rock fragments are known as pyroclasts. Web7 Mar 2024 · Igneous rocks — those which originate from magma — fall into two categories: extrusive and intrusive. Extrusive rocks erupt from volcanoes or seafloor fissures, or they freeze at shallow depths. This …

WebPyroclastic rocks can be classified by their mode of formation into three main groups: ash fall deposits, ash flow deposits and surge deposits. Ash fall deposits. These form when volcanic material is explosively ejected from the vent up into an eruption column.
